Sacred Heart fell victim to Republic County and their airtight defense on Friday. They took an 8-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Buffaloes. Having soared to a lofty 41 points in the game before, the Knights' shutout was a dramatic turnaround.

Maddox Wells threw for 77 yards on seven of 14 attempts. Dom Matteucci was his top target, picking up 39 receiving yards. On the ground, Elias Gordon rushed for 47 yards.

Sacred Heart moved to 5-3 with that loss, which also ended their five-game winning streak. As for Republic County, they pushed their record up to 7-1 with the victory, which was their fourth straight at home.

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Sacred Heart will welcome Marion at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. As for Republic County, they will be playing at home against Oakley at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. The Buffaloes will be up against the Plainsmen's rather soft defense (which has allowed 35.86 points per contest),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ance.
